summaryrefslogtreecommitdiff
path: root/examples/redis-unstable/utils/releasetools
diff options
context:
space:
mode:
Diffstat (limited to 'examples/redis-unstable/utils/releasetools')
-rwxr-xr-xexamples/redis-unstable/utils/releasetools/01_create_tarball.sh14
-rwxr-xr-xexamples/redis-unstable/utils/releasetools/02_upload_tarball.sh23
-rwxr-xr-xexamples/redis-unstable/utils/releasetools/03_test_release.sh28
-rwxr-xr-xexamples/redis-unstable/utils/releasetools/04_release_hash.sh13
-rwxr-xr-xexamples/redis-unstable/utils/releasetools/changelog.tcl35
5 files changed, 0 insertions, 113 deletions
diff --git a/examples/redis-unstable/utils/releasetools/01_create_tarball.sh b/examples/redis-unstable/utils/releasetools/01_create_tarball.sh
deleted file mode 100755
index 366a61e..0000000
--- a/examples/redis-unstable/utils/releasetools/01_create_tarball.sh
+++ /dev/null
@@ -1,14 +0,0 @@
-#!/bin/sh
-if [ $# != "1" ]
-then
- echo "Usage: ./utils/releasetools/01_create_tarball.sh <version_tag>"
- exit 1
-fi
-
-TAG=$1
-TARNAME="redis-${TAG}.tar"
-echo "Generating /tmp/${TARNAME}"
-git archive $TAG --prefix redis-${TAG}/ > /tmp/$TARNAME || exit 1
-echo "Gizipping the archive"
-rm -f /tmp/$TARNAME.gz
-gzip -9 /tmp/$TARNAME
diff --git a/examples/redis-unstable/utils/releasetools/02_upload_tarball.sh b/examples/redis-unstable/utils/releasetools/02_upload_tarball.sh
deleted file mode 100755
index ef1e777..0000000
--- a/examples/redis-unstable/utils/releasetools/02_upload_tarball.sh
+++ /dev/null
@@ -1,23 +0,0 @@
-#!/bin/bash
-if [ $# != "1" ]
-then
- echo "Usage: ./utils/releasetools/02_upload_tarball.sh <version_tag>"
- exit 1
-fi
-
-echo "Uploading..."
-scp /tmp/redis-${1}.tar.gz ubuntu@host.redis.io:/var/www/download/releases/
-echo "Updating web site... "
-echo "Please check the github action tests for the release."
-echo "Press any key if it is a stable release, or Ctrl+C to abort"
-read x
-ssh ubuntu@host.redis.io "cd /var/www/download;
- rm -rf redis-${1}.tar.gz;
- wget http://download.redis.io/releases/redis-${1}.tar.gz;
- tar xvzf redis-${1}.tar.gz;
- rm -rf redis-stable;
- mv redis-${1} redis-stable;
- tar cvzf redis-stable.tar.gz redis-stable;
- rm -rf redis-${1}.tar.gz;
- shasum -a 256 redis-stable.tar.gz > redis-stable.tar.gz.SHA256SUM;
- "
diff --git a/examples/redis-unstable/utils/releasetools/03_test_release.sh b/examples/redis-unstable/utils/releasetools/03_test_release.sh
deleted file mode 100755
index 493d0b7..0000000
--- a/examples/redis-unstable/utils/releasetools/03_test_release.sh
+++ /dev/null
@@ -1,28 +0,0 @@
-#!/bin/sh
-set -e
-if [ $# != "1" ]
-then
- echo "Usage: ./utils/releasetools/03_test_release.sh <version_tag>"
- exit 1
-fi
-
-TAG=$1
-TARNAME="redis-${TAG}.tar.gz"
-DOWNLOADURL="http://download.redis.io/releases/${TARNAME}"
-
-echo "Doing sanity test on the actual tarball"
-
-cd /tmp
-rm -rf test_release_tmp_dir
-mkdir test_release_tmp_dir
-cd test_release_tmp_dir
-rm -f $TARNAME
-rm -rf redis-${TAG}
-wget $DOWNLOADURL
-tar xvzf $TARNAME
-cd redis-${TAG}
-make
-./runtest
-./runtest-sentinel
-./runtest-cluster
-./runtest-moduleapi
diff --git a/examples/redis-unstable/utils/releasetools/04_release_hash.sh b/examples/redis-unstable/utils/releasetools/04_release_hash.sh
deleted file mode 100755
index d932928..0000000
--- a/examples/redis-unstable/utils/releasetools/04_release_hash.sh
+++ /dev/null
@@ -1,13 +0,0 @@
-#!/bin/bash
-if [ $# != "1" ]
-then
- echo "Usage: ./utils/releasetools/04_release_hash.sh <version_tag>"
- exit 1
-fi
-
-SHA=$(curl -s http://download.redis.io/releases/redis-${1}.tar.gz | shasum -a 256 | cut -f 1 -d' ')
-ENTRY="hash redis-${1}.tar.gz sha256 $SHA http://download.redis.io/releases/redis-${1}.tar.gz"
-echo $ENTRY >> ../redis-hashes/README
-echo "Press any key to commit, Ctrl-C to abort)."
-read yes
-(cd ../redis-hashes; git commit -a -m "${1} hash."; git push)
diff --git a/examples/redis-unstable/utils/releasetools/changelog.tcl b/examples/redis-unstable/utils/releasetools/changelog.tcl
deleted file mode 100755
index 2288794..0000000
--- a/examples/redis-unstable/utils/releasetools/changelog.tcl
+++ /dev/null
@@ -1,35 +0,0 @@
-#!/usr/bin/env tclsh
-
-if {[llength $::argv] != 2 && [llength $::argv] != 3} {
- puts "Usage: $::argv0 <branch> <version> \[<num-commits>\]"
- exit 1
-}
-
-set branch [lindex $::argv 0]
-set ver [lindex $::argv 1]
-if {[llength $::argv] == 3} {
- set count [lindex ::$argv 2]
-} else {
- set count 100
-}
-
-set template {
-================================================================================
-Redis %ver% Released %date%
-================================================================================
-
-Upgrade urgency <URGENCY>: <DESCRIPTION>
-}
-
-set template [string trim $template]
-append template "\n\n"
-set date [clock format [clock seconds]]
-set template [string map [list %ver% $ver %date% $date] $template]
-
-append template [exec git log $branch~$count..$branch "--format=format:%an in commit %h:%n %s" --shortstat]
-
-#Older, more verbose version.
-#
-#append template [exec git log $branch~30..$branch "--format=format:+-------------------------------------------------------------------------------%n| %s%n| By %an, %ai%n+--------------------------------------------------------------------------------%nhttps://github.com/redis/redis/commit/%H%n%n%b" --stat]
-
-puts $template